Github_Tag标签_程序员俱乐部

中国优秀的程序员网站程序员频道CXYCLUB技术地图
热搜:
更多>>
 
当前位置:程序员俱乐部 >>Tag标签 >> Github >>列表
英文原文:GitHubSurveysOpenSource:Documentation,License,UsageatWorkGitHub对开源项目进行了一个调查,在对所收集的数据进行分析后,发布了结果。他们感兴趣的内容包括:开发人员跟开源项目之间是什么关系、文档扮演了什么样的角色、项目中出现的消极互动的程度和影响。调查的组织者把调查结果归纳如下:文档很重要,是建立包容、便利的社区的一种手段,但经常被忽视。消极的交互不常发生但很醒目,会影响项目的活跃度。全世界都在用开源项目... 查看全文
---恢复内容开始---最近呢,武汉天气燥热,在公司没啥事,就自己写了一下小demo。作为一个菜鸟,值在github上扒过别人的代码,还没自己上传过,就试了一下,遇到了一些坑,记录一下。前提是电脑上安装了git,没有安装的在官网上下载安装即可,不多说。1:鼠标右键,出现gitbash,点击进入,查看电脑上是否有.ssh文件$cd~/.ssh有的话,删除.ssh文件$ssh-keygen-trsa-C"个人邮箱"查找到.ssh文件,里面至少有id_rsa和id_rsa... 查看全文
流行源代码托管平台GitHub宣布了一个购买和发现应用的市场GitHubMarketplace,向开发者提供工具改进和定制工作流。首批提供的开发工具包括了TravisCI、Appveyor、Waffle,、ZenHub、Sentry和Codacy。GitHub同时还宣布了GitHubApps、GitHubGraphQLAPI,整合Git和GitHub的新版Atom编辑器,新版GitHubDesktopBeta等。... 查看全文
开始这里我将从最初的开始进行介绍,包括Github上创建项目已经上传项目,到最后的支持Cocoapods。步骤如下:代码上传Github创建podspec文件,并验证是否通过在Github上创建release版本注册CocoaPods账号上传代码到CocoaPods检查上传是否成功1代码上传Github首先我们打开github.com,然后创建自己的项目工程:这里注意那个MITLicense,在后面添加Cocoapods支持的时候会用到(稍后介绍)。然后点击创建即可... 查看全文
今日凌晨,DataScienceInc.发布了DataScienceTrends。这是一个针对GitHub资源库的交互式数据分析与可视化工具,能方便地对各开源算法库的活动、状态、人气进行比对,包括新commits和pullrequests。开发者可用它来考察开源项目大趋势,以及筛选感兴趣的项目。顺便说一句,它免费使用。它基于GitHub和谷歌去年公开的3TBGitHub项目数据。操作它不需要写代码,界面简洁。因此,即便是新手也能轻松使用,用它来挖掘GitHub项目信息,在时间轴上与趋势进行交互... 查看全文
村上春树(日本后现代主义作家)有一本书,《当我跑步时,我谈些什么》,Felipe这篇文章的统计数据和这本书有点类似,周末的时间我们会使用什么语言进行编程,看了他的文章,我们会知道在办公室里使用的语言,不过是谋生工具而已,私底下大家并不喜欢它们。下面这张表格的内容是2016年度排名前20位的周末编程语言,根据GitHub(全球领先的软件开发平台)、GHTorrent(监控着GitHub上的每一次更改,并将每一次更改的更新内容,以JSON字符串形式存储在MongoDB数据库)、BigQuery... 查看全文
· 恶意攻击者瞄准Github开发者发布时间:2017-03-31
安全公司PaloAltoNetworks报告,以前主要针对俄罗斯人的间谍程序如今转而瞄准了Github上的开发者。多名使用Github的开源开发者收到了钓鱼邮件,攻击者伪装成对他们的开源项目感兴趣,表示要进行合作,试图诱骗开发者点击附件,而附件包含有间谍程序Dimnie。Dimnie是一种高度模块化的恶意程序,能根据特定目标进行定制。它的功能包括了按键记录、屏幕截图、与插入的智能卡交互、提取PC信息,收集计算机上运行的进程信息,以及自毁... 查看全文
· GitHub引入SHA-1碰撞检测发布时间:2017-03-22
几周前,研究人员宣布了首例SHA-1碰撞。所谓碰撞是指两个内容不同的对象产生了相同的SHA-1哈希值。在Git版本控制系统中,每个对象都以内容的SHA-1哈希值命名,如果试图向Git库里推送与现有对象SHA-1哈希相同的碰撞对象,接收者可以很容易通过对比源代码区分真假,所以对Git进行SHA-1碰撞攻击的方法被认为是首先创造出一对SHA-1哈希值相同的对象,然后让其中一个看似合法的对象获得合法签名,然后对外散播包含另一个恶意对象的版本,这个恶意版本的签名仍然与原始版本相同... 查看全文
本文转自:http://www.linuxidc.com/Linux/2015-08/121000.htm若有侵权请联系QQ1633189640删除作为一个IT人,通过GitHub进行学习是最快的成长手段。我们可以浏览别人的优秀代码。但只看不动手还是成长得很慢,因此为别人贡献代码才是明智之举。比如我们看下片看,许多大片都是由字幕组免费翻译压制的。为什么他们要这样做呢?因为他们都是聪明的大学生,为了提高听力水平,提高笔译水平才这样干的!中国人都是非常实务的!因此贡献代码... 查看全文
GitHub的新服务条款于3月开始生效。MirBSD的开发者在博客发文,质疑新版的服务条款与大量项目许可证本身相抵触,可能受到影响的许可证有:任何copyleft许可证(GPL、AGPL、LGPL、CC-*-SA)、需要署名的许可证(CC-BY-*、4言BSD、带NOTICE的Apache2)、需要保持代码完整的许可证(LaTeX许可证),在最坏的情况下,上述许可证将被削弱为两言BSD许可证。Debian前核心开发者JoeyHess回应称,他自己已经从GitHub删除所有项目,并自行托管... 查看全文
问题描述:github下载的Demo,很多时候使用到CocoaPods,有的时候因为依赖关系或者版本问题不能编译运行。出现例如ThesandboxisnotsyncwiththePodfile.lock问题时候,如下所示diff:/../Podfile.lock:Nosuchfileordirectorydiff:Manifest.lock:Nosuchfileordirectoryerror:ThesandboxisnotinsyncwiththePodfile.lock... 查看全文
==创建项目和更新一,在github上认证SSH。和自己的mac绑定,以后可以直接在mac上更新github上的项目。github上会教你如何认证。二,在github上创建项目,可以初始化README.md文件和gitignore文件(Android)。一个项目会自动对对应一个仓库。三,对创建的项目在线做一些修改。如修改README.md和gitignore。Android的gitignore文件缺少”.idea/“,需要加上。四,clone项目到本地,添加代码,提交本地,推送到服务器... 查看全文
彭博社报道,因为开支增加和新竞争者的涌入,GitHub正在亏钱,今年(财年)前九个月亏损了6600万美元。GitHub是流行的开源代码托管平台,在全球程序员中间非常受欢迎,它的崛起也吸引了风投,2015年筹集到了2.5亿美元的风投,估值达到了20亿美元。但GitHub的管理层可能太急于花掉新来的钱了,它在世界各地大举扩张,过去18个月雇员总数翻了一番,增加到了600人。根据财报,截至2016年1月的财年GitHub亏损了2700万美元,期间产生了9500万美元的收入... 查看全文
· GitHub推出预览版组织成员APIs发布时间:2016-12-24
英文原文:GitHubNewOrganizationMembershipAPIsNowinPreviewGitHub推出了新的API端点以更好地管理其平台上的组织。新的OutsideCollaboratorsAPI将支持远程管理访问权限并进行用户管理。即使不是组织的一员,GitHub中定义的外部合作者仍然拥有读、写或管理该组织中一些仓库的权限。外部合作者往往是顾问,或是临时雇员,他们虽然没有正式成员的所有权限,但是享有对具体仓库操作的一些权限... 查看全文
· 图解GitHub基本操作发布时间:2016-12-24
一、注册并登陆到github网站1.1、打开github网站首页(https://github.com/)1.2、注册一个自己的github账号创建账户后再验证自己的邮箱,然后就可以登陆到github上来。1.3、登陆自己的github账号点击右边的按钮,开始创建一个自己的github仓库。二、创建一个自己的仓库三、在Hbuilder环境下上传自己的开源项目到github仓库打开Hbuilder选择你要上传到github的开源项目,点击右键选择team,点击共享项目... 查看全文
英文原文:8millionGitHubprofileswereleakedfromGeekedIn'sMongoDB-here'showtoseeyours据国外一个科技博客发文透露,GitHub的800万用户信息从GeekedIn的MongoDB泄露了。也许你的数据,我的数据,如果你是在软件行业,数以百万计的人的数据都已被泄露。可以看到,GeekdIn是一个服务于开发者和雇佣者的平台。该平台的一部分MongoDB实例:第二个IP地址是网站本身正在运行的IP地址,但直到作者发现发现自己的数据... 查看全文
一、前言这两天被cocoapods折磨的心力憔悴。看cocoapods官网的添加支持,但是介绍的(ying)比(yu)较(tai)简(cha)单,而且有的步骤也没有写上,导致看着官方文档也没有成功,后来查阅了简书、CocoaChina等等,还是已经接近崩溃。没有一个完整的介绍。索性多个文档对比测试,最后终于成功的让自己Github上的库成功支持Cocoapods安装。二、开始这里我将从最初的开始进行介绍,包括Github上创建项目已经上传项目,到最后的支持Cocoapods。步骤如下... 查看全文
· Github采用了新的GraphQL API发布时间:2016-10-19
英文原文:GitHubAdoptsNewGraphQLAPI近期在Github全球大会上,Github推出了新API的alpha预览版,该版API使用Fackbook的GraphQL(一种允许自服务API契约的查询语言)编写。Github在其工程博客写道,Github对API范式的转换主要是因为现有的RESTful契约缺乏可扩展性。为迎合大量各异客户的需求,REST不能在提供GitHub所需灵活性的同时维持较低的维护代价。Github将现有API迁移到GraphQL的公告... 查看全文
Github在去年7月刚刚完成了一轮2.5亿美元的融资。然而据TechCrunch报道,Github正在寻求第二轮融,或是为了投资者或员工的清算做准备。此传言有两点,此轮融资可能低于之前的20亿美元的估值。消息来源方透露此轮估值可能在15亿美元左右,目前还不能透露具体数额。然而另外也有传闻称此轮融资或为普通股。所以这一轮的估值可能可能比较模糊,或者不是传统意义上的下一轮融资。另外更有意义的传言是微软对Github非常感兴趣。我们不确定它是收购还是战略性投资... 查看全文
英文原文:HowGitHubDesigneditsNewLoadBalancer在过去的一年中,GitHub一直在开发一个新的负载均衡系统——GitHubLoadBalancer(GLB)。这个系统想要通过扩展使用普通的硬件来应对每天数十亿的连接。GitHub工程师JoeWilliams和TheoJulienne讲解了GLB的设计历程。GitHub根本的设计目标之一是希望能“扩展”IP,即... 查看全文